Reasons Why Guys Joke About Marriage
When it comes to relationships, guys have their own way of expressing themselves. One way they do this is by joking about marriage. Here are some reasons why guys might use humor to talk about marriage:
To Avoid Seriousness
Talking about marriage can be a serious and heavy topic. Humor can be used as a way to lighten the mood and avoid any pressure or commitment. Sometimes guys may not be ready for a serious commitment like marriage, so they use humor to keep things light and easy-going.
To Test the Waters
Joking about marriage can also be a way for guys to gauge their partner’s reaction to the idea of marriage. By making a joke, they can see if their partner is open to the idea or if they are completely against it. This can help guys determine if their relationship is heading in a serious direction or if they need to reassess their commitment.
To Bond with Friends
Guys often joke about marriage with their friends as a way to bond and connect over shared experiences. They may share funny stories about their own relationships or make jokes about the institution of marriage in general. This can be a way to build camaraderie and strengthen friendships.

How to Respond to Jokes About Marriage
If your significant other or someone you’re interested in has been joking about marriage, it’s important to know how to respond in a way that communicates your feelings, sets boundaries, and considers the context of the situation.
Communicate Your Feelings
First and foremost, it’s important to communicate your feelings to your partner. If the jokes make you uncomfortable or you feel like they’re moving too fast, let them know. It’s okay to express your feelings and set boundaries. Use “I” statements to express how you feel, such as “I feel uncomfortable when you joke about marriage” or “I’m not ready to talk about marriage yet.” This can help your partner understand where you’re coming from and adjust their behavior accordingly.
Set Boundaries
Setting boundaries is another important aspect of responding to jokes about marriage. If you’re not ready to talk about marriage or don’t want to hear jokes about it, let your partner know. You can say something like “I would appreciate it if we didn’t joke about marriage right now” or “I’m not comfortable discussing marriage yet.” It’s important to set boundaries that you’re comfortable with and stick to them.
